What Is IELTS?
IELTS is a standardized test designed to assess the English language proficiency of non‑native speakers. It is jointly handled by the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ge Assessment English. The exam determines 4 core language abilities: listening, reading, composing, and speaking. Outcomes are reported on a nine‑point band scale, from "non‑user" (band 1) to "expert user" (band 9). Most universities and migration authorities need a minimum band rating of 6.0 7.0, depending on the institution or visa classification.
IELTS Test Format
The test is offered in 2 versions: [ielts test certificate](https://postheaven.net/gameberry4/a-how-to-guide-for-international-english-language-testing-system-from-start) Academic and IELTS General Training. Both versions share the very same listening and speaking sections, however the reading and composing tasks vary to reflect the purposes of each track.

Speak Clearly and at a Natural Pace: The inspector examines fluency, not speed.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. How long is the IELTS certificate legitimate?
IELTS outcomes are valid for 2 years. After that, lots of organizations might ask for a brand-new test, [buy Ielts](https://pads.zapf.in/s/4wA-VPbOwi) as language efficiency can change with time.
2. Can I take IELTS more than once?
Yes. There is no limitation on the variety of efforts, though you must wait a minimum of a few days before re‑registering for a paper‑based test (computer‑delivered tests often allow a shorter turn-around).
3. What is the distinction between "Computer‑Delivered IELTS" and "Paper‑Based IELTS"?
Both versions have similar material and scoring. Computer‑delivered offers faster outcomes (typically 3‑5 days) and more versatile scheduling, while paper‑based stays familiar to those who choose composing by hand.
4. Do I need to take both Academic and General Training?
No. Choose the variation that matches your goal. A lot of university candidates take Academic; those using for migration or employment generally take General Training.
